For this weeks Gothic Arch challenge you had to incorporate an arch onto a tag. I used peeled paint and weathered wood distress inks to create the background. I then stamped over it with CI-122 stamps in Nick Bantocks Van dyke brown. I cut the word journey from swirls grungeboard with my cricut and inked over it with peeled paint distress ink. Cut out a small arch, stamped my car onto it, used fired brick, spiced marmalade and mustard seed distressed inks to colour and stamped the word discover in olive green stazon. I used my paper distresser around the edges to ruff them up then I inked them with peeled paint, and finally I added some fibres.
